Business Analytics is an emerging area which encompasses various technical understanding, essential for both engineering and management fields of study. This book presents detailed theoretical study of business analytics, including analytical methods from various aspects, such as descriptive and predictive analytics, statistical distributions, multivariate statistical analysis, time series analysis, simulation concept, optimization theory, neural network concepts, various learning techniques, visualization techniques and performance metrics.

Features:

  • Illustrates all the existing common analytics presented in this book in significant detail
  • Covers analytics, statistical concepts, multivariate statistical analysis, time series analysis, optimization, neural network and decision analysis
  • Reviews various learning techniques, simulation, visualization techniques and performance metrics
  • Puts emphasis on Python and R in context of business analytics
  • Includes figure-based, graphical descriptions along with numerical examples

This book is aimed at senior undergraduate students in engineering and management, including business analytics and industrial engineering.

Biografisk notat

Susmita Bandyopadhyay, Ph.D. (Engineering), M.Tech. (Industrial Engineering and Management), MBA (Systems Management), MCA, B.Tech.-IT Diploma, currently serves as a faculty member in the Department of Business Administration, The University of Burdwan, West Bengal, India. This is her fifth book. The author has published significant number of research articles in reputed international journals and conference proceedings, and holds almost 24 years of teaching, industrial and research experience.
